About the role

Balfour Beatty currently have an exciting opportunity for an experienced Project Manager to join our UK Construction teams on the Argyll Substations framework based in Argyll & Bute in the West of Scotland.

General duties will involve taking overall accountability for successful project delivery including; initiation, planning, design, delivery, monitoring, commissioning and handover/close out.

We are looking for a professional leader to provide management, leadership and inspire a multi-disciplinary team to achieve a common goal, and to determine the most appropriate means of satisfying customer/project requirements, objectives and constraints; time, cost, quality, scope, risk and benefits.

What you'll be doing

Governance

  • Hold periodic project reviews (PRM) and update the Digital Briefcase in accordance with GBL
  • Ensure the team maintain accurate project records (progress, daily diaries etc.)
  • Prepare both internal/external reports and liaise with stakeholders


Analytical Thinking & Decision Making

  • Initiates good scope/information/configuration management principles
  • Ensure reports provide relevant information which enable decisions to be made which are informed, cost effective and in line with overall strategy
  • Ensure scope and package assignment supports the team in coordinated working


Health Safety & Environmental

  • Ensure a relentless focus on Zero Harm & keep up to date with changes in legislation
  • Responsible for the safety and welfare of the general public, employees and supply chain
  • Carry out periodic Safety & Environmental Tours/promote observation and safety initiatives
  • Support Accident/Incident Investigations
  • Monitor effectiveness of the H&S Management System and implement improvement solutions


Resources & Development

  • Develop, implement and update resource allocations plans (OBS) and raise appropriate requests


Leadership/Line Management

  • Produce plans for the team to achieve goals/aspirations


Develop high performing teams, promote a pipeline of talent and assist with internal training through supporting, guiding, motivating and empowering the team. Using the resources available through training, mentoring and performance management.

Risk, Issue & Opportunity

  • Lead risk/opportunity reviews, present the Risk Register and recommend/implement changes
  • Log and escalate any issues that cannot be resolved at delegated level of authority


Procurement & Supply Chain

  • Manage subcontractors, including monitoring of contractor attendance and progress, providing direct instruction and support as necessary, such that contractual arrangements are achieved
  • Ensure procurement plans are available in line with the overall project plans, such that material/resources/supply chain can be delivered to meet scheduled deadlines


Quality

  • Ensure all work is undertaken with a view towards handover and certification
  • Accountable for KPI’s in line with project objectives and monitor performance
  • Ensure assurance activities (audits) are undertaken and take appropriate action on findings
  • Lead working groups and work with OLT on focused improvement areas


Schedule

  • Develop, implement, review and periodically update resource loaded schedules
  • Ensure team adopt productivity and project controls techniques
  • Monitor progress and implement Short Interval Control processes/hold weekly meeting
  • Ensure production of operational milestones reflect master schedule and customer expectations
  • Establish robust change control process


Commercial & Contract

  • Ensure that expenditure is in line with the budget and that resources are utilised efficiently to ensure cost control
  • Able to identify elements for cost recovery from others
  • Incorporate and balance both operational and commercial constraints into decision making
  • Lead effective reporting routines including escalation as required

About us

From Dunfermline’s tramways in 1909 to highland hospitals today, Balfour Beatty has been trusted for over a century to deliver the complex and critical infrastructure and iconic buildings Scotland relies on.

We have the people, knowledge and experience to safely deliver projects right first time, maximising value for money and ensuring a positive social impact and inclusive economic grow
th for local communities.

Our award-winning sustainable projects, including active travel, Passivhaus and retrofit, demonstrate our commitment to supporting Scotland’s transition towards net zero in the built environment.
